Caring for small crane in Morocco involves a routine schedule of inspections and service. Structural parts like the boom and jib must be checked for cracks or deformation. Bearings need consistent lubrication to prevent premature wear, while gearboxes should be monitored for adequate oil levels. Cooling systems also require attention, as overheating can damage motors. Dust covers or protective coatings extend the life of exposed components. A clear maintenance plan ensures cranes operate efficiently, minimizing project delays and maximizing productivity across various job sites.
